Alex Rawlings, from Oxford University, Has been named the UK’s most multilingual(说多种语言的)person. The 21-year-old British student can speak 11 language and is learning a 12th, He knows English, Greek, German, French, Dutch, Afrikaans, Spanish,Catalan,ltalian, Russian and Hebrew.Rawlings’ mother, who is half Greek, spoke to him in English, Greek and some French when he was growing up. Rawlings is studying German and Russian at university now. He taught himself other languages like Dutch because he wanted to talk to people on his travels or simply because he thought the language was interesting or beautiful.“When I was a kid, I always wanted to speak different languages,” Rawlings said. “My parents often took me to my mom’s family in Greece. My dad worked in Japan for four years. I was always frustrated that I couldn’t talk to other kids in those countries because of the language. ”
Thanks to his talent for languages, Rawliings has made many friends.
